ABSTRACT:
To compensate for the non-linearity of the oscillations of the line galvanometer of a scanned image projector with oscillating mirrors, compensation circuits are used. These compensation circuits act on the video signal by modulating the duration of the pixels of the digitized video signal and their position in the period of the line, in a manner that is inversely proportionate to the instantaneous speed of the galvanometer. The system can be applied to fighter aircraft simulators.
